A killer walks the trail. And he's smiling at you.

When Alice and Chris stumble upon a hiker named Kevin through their Facebook feeds, they think it's just a bizarre algorithm fluke. But when the same bearded stranger keeps popping up—posting about burgers, rainstorms, and “meeting up”—they decide to follow an old dream: hike part of the Appalachian Trail together.

At first, the journey is peaceful. Healing. Then they meet Kevin.

Days later, they vanish.

Eric, a young detective and soon-to-be father, is pulled into the case when his friend’s wife and brother-in-law don’t return. What begins as a missing persons investigation spirals into a nightmare of paranoia, survival, and a smiling stranger who may have lured countless others into the woods.

Is Kevin just a hiker with a love for the trail—or something far more dangerous?

Fans of The Ritual, Missing 411, and The Blair Witch Project will devour this gripping, psychological survival thriller from Logan Carter and Ethan Blackwood.
